Document Converter

Convert between PDF, DOCX, HTML, Markdown, and images — entirely in your browser.

PDF to Text

Extract all readable text from PDF documents.

PDF to DOCX

Convert PDF to editable Word document with formatting.

PDF to Images

Render PDF pages as PNG, JPG, or WebP images.

Images to PDF

Combine multiple images into a single PDF.

HTML to PDF

Convert HTML markup into a downloadable PDF.

Markdown to PDF

Transform Markdown into a styled PDF document.

DOCX to HTML

Extract Word document content as clean HTML.

What is the Document Converter?

The Document Converter is a free, browser-based tool that lets you convert between document formats without uploading anything to a server. Convert PDFs to text or images, combine images into PDFs, transform HTML or Markdown into downloadable PDF documents, and extract content from Word DOCX files — all processed locally on your device for maximum privacy.

Unlike cloud-based converters that require signup or send your files to third-party servers, this tool uses modern JavaScript libraries (PDF.js, jsPDF, Mammoth.js) running entirely in your browser. Your documents never leave your computer.

Supported Conversions

Browser-Based Privacy

All conversions happen locally in your browser using JavaScript libraries. No data is uploaded to any server. This makes the tool safe for confidential documents, legal files, financial records, and personal content. You can even use it offline after the page loads.

Frequently Asked Questions

Is there a file size limit?

There's no hard limit, but very large PDFs (100+ pages) or high-resolution images may be slow depending on your device's memory. For best results, keep files under 50MB.

Can I convert scanned PDFs (image-only PDFs)?

PDF to Text requires the PDF to contain actual text data. For scanned/image-only PDFs, use PDF to Images to export the pages, then use a separate OCR tool.

Are my files uploaded anywhere?

No. All processing happens in your browser. The external libraries (PDF.js, jsPDF, Mammoth.js) are loaded from CDNs but your document data never leaves your device.